Voici un ouvrage majeur sur le développement d'applications Windows de la prochaine génération. Cette nouvelle édition, totalement remaniée et mise...
Lire la suite
53,20 €
Actuellement indisponible
Résumé
Voici un ouvrage majeur sur le développement d'applications Windows de la prochaine génération. Cette nouvelle édition, totalement remaniée et mise à jour, va encore plus loin dans la découverte et la maîtrise des techniques indispensables au développement d'applications Windows robustes, sans négliger les spécificités du nouveau système d'exploitation Microsoft Windows 2000. Plus de 200 000 développeurs sont devenus des experts de la programmation Windows sous l'autorité éclairée de Jeffrey Richter. Avec cette nouvelle édition, l'auteur propose de nouveaux exemples encore plus pratiques et puissants. Un livre pour les nouvelles générations de développeurs et la nouvelle génération Windows.
Sommaire
POUR BIEN COMMENCER
Le traitement des erreurs
Unicode
Les objets du noyau
LA MISE EN ŒUVRE
Les processus
Les jobs
Les threads : notions de base
Ordonnancement, priorités et affinités des threads
La synchronisation des threads en mode utilisateur
La synchronisation des threads en mode utilisateur
La synchronisation des threads avec les objets du noyau
Le thread pooling
Les fibres
LA GESTION DE LA MEMOIRE
L'architecture mémoire Windows
L'exploration de la mémoire virtuelle
Utiliser la mémoire virtuelle dans vos propres applications
Une pile de thread
Les fichiers mappés en mémoire
Les heaps
LES BIBLIOTHEQUES DE LIENS DYNAMIQUES
Les DLL : notions de base
Les DLL : techniques avancées
Stockage local de thread
L'injection de DLL et le hooking de l'API
LA GESTION STRUCTUREE DES EXCEPTIONS
Les gestionnaires de terminaisons
Gestionnaires d'exceptions et exceptions logicielles
Les exceptions non traitées et les exceptions C ++
LA GESTION DES FENETRES
Les messages
Le modèle d'entrée matérielle et l'état d'entrée locale